DIVISION 14 – HERE WE COME
We are likely to be seeded in Division 14 next year, which will be very competitive for our team. We encourage all of our swimmers to stay in the water, improving their strokes, getting stronger, working on those starts and turns. If your swimmer loves swim team and would like to be swimming A-meets, swimming consistently (2 days a week) in the off-season will be important. The time to register for winter swim programs is now; these programs fill up quickly. Teams in Division 14 are more likely to fill their lanes every Saturday with their top swimmers; getting first or second place wins will be more difficult (unless our swimmers are consistently swimming in the off-season and not going on vacation during swimmer swim season). Division 14 likely will be comprised of teams new to Parklawn, and we will need
to up our game regarding NVSL rules and officiating and sportsmanship. Parents, even if you do not want to do S&T at a meet, higher divisions, for example, expect their relay-take off judges to be certified as S&T.
